2. Core Concepts of Reward Systems in Games
Rewards in games come in various forms, broadly categorized into tangible, intangible, and psychological incentives. Tangible rewards include in-game currency, items, or unlockables that players can see and use directly. Intangible rewards, such as status or access to exclusive content, enhance a player’s social standing or sense of achievement. Psychological rewards tap into intrinsic motivations, like the thrill of mastery or the joy of discovery.
The psychology behind reward anticipation—expecting a reward—and satisfaction—receiving it—plays a vital role in shaping player behavior. For instance, the dopamine release associated with achieving a reward reinforces the desire to continue playing. This cycle of anticipation and satisfaction sustains motivation, as demonstrated by research indicating that variable reward schedules—where rewards are unpredictable—are especially effective at maintaining long-term engagement.
In terms of motivation, rewards influence whether players feel compelled to explore content, improve skills, or compete with others. Retention strategies often hinge on designing reward systems that align with these psychological drivers, ensuring players find the experience both fulfilling and worth their time.
3. Designing Effective Reward Structures
A key to maintaining engagement is implementing progressive and variable rewards. Progressive rewards increase in value as players advance, providing a sense of growth and mastery. Variable rewards, delivered unpredictably, stimulate excitement and curiosity, encouraging players to keep engaging with the game.
Integrating immediate versus long-term incentives ensures players experience quick wins while also striving for more substantial accomplishments. Immediate rewards, such as small coin boosts after each spin, satisfy the need for instant gratification. Long-term incentives, like unlocking new levels or features, foster sustained interest and a sense of progression.
Moreover, the frequency and timing of rewards significantly impact engagement. Frequent small rewards can prevent boredom, while well-timed larger rewards can re-engage players after periods of plateauing progress.
4. The Balance Between Rewards and Challenge
A fundamental principle in game design is matching rewards to the difficulty of tasks. If rewards are too easy to obtain, players may lose interest quickly; if too hard, frustration may set in. Striking this balance keeps players motivated without feeling overwhelmed.
To avoid reward fatigue—where players become desensitized to frequent rewards—developers must maintain novelty by varying reward types and introducing new challenges. 5. Visual and Structural Cues in Game Design
Visual cues are essential for guiding player attention toward rewards. Using gradients or glow effects around reward icons helps highlight their importance without overwhelming the interface. For instance, a bright border around a winning line in slot games naturally draws the player’s eye, reinforcing the reward’s significance.
The layout of payline structures—such as left-to-right configurations—aligns with natural reading patterns, making it intuitive for players to follow potential winning combinations. Color strategies are also impactful; vibrant colors like gold or green signal success and encourage further exploration of the game mechanics.
Effective reward visibility enhances player satisfaction and reduces confusion, creating a seamless experience that encourages continued play.

8. Non-Obvious Factors Influencing Reward Design
Cultural and demographic factors significantly influence what types of rewards resonate with different player groups. For example, some cultures may value social recognition over material rewards, guiding developers to tailor reward systems accordingly.
The placement and timing of rewards within a game’s flow also impact their effectiveness. Rewards delivered immediately after a task reinforce positive behavior, while delayed rewards can build anticipation and long-term motivation.
Ethical considerations are increasingly vital. Designers must avoid exploitative techniques—such as overly addictive reward loops—that can harm players, ensuring fairness and transparency in reward systems.
